Sat 29 – Sun 30 Nov, 10am – 5pm | www.ouseburnopenstudios.org The Ouseburn Valley is the creative heart of Newcastle. On the last weekend of November the Ouseburn Open Studios event sees venues open their doors, offering a unique chance to take a glimpse into the working world of over 200 artists and designer-makers. There’s a huge variety of affordable and original work to buy; from paintings, ceramics, sculpture, jewellery, furniture, prints, and much more to suit everyone’s taste. The striking roofline of Saltwell Towers, with its cluster of fairytale turrets, is often dismissed as Victorian Gothic whimsy. There is, however, a more intriguing explanation for its design. Built by William Wailes in 1862, the roof was intended as an unconventional schoolroom and playground for his youngest and most beloved daughter Estella. Estella was a determined but isolated child who, from a young age, had an obsession with stargazing. Keen to keep her close, Wailes had Saltwell Towers designed such that its roof could be her observatory. Over time Estella’s passion for the stars grew. She studied, observed, measured, drew and collected with a growing mania for astronomy and astrology. From her diaries we know that she was preoccupied with finding a way to fly into space where she felt she could live more freely. To many Estella was misguided, a dreamer searching for meaning in the mythology of the stars. However, others say she was decades ahead of her time and even claim that she succeeded in launching a rocket from Saltwell Park. There are certainly accounts of a stormy night over Gateshead when a ball of light was seen hurtling into the sky with a deafening roar. But space travel in Victorian times is impossible to imagine… …isn’t it?
